A Constant-Pressure and Convenient Upper-Limb Traction System Suitable for Lateral Decubitus Shoulder Arthroscopy
Wei-Jie Gong1, Han-Tao Jiang1, Rang-Teng Zhu1
1Department of Orthopedics, Taizhou Hospital of Zhejiang Province Affiliated to Wenzhou Medical University, Taizhou, China.
None:
Effective continuous traction is essential for arthroscopic rotator cuff repair in the lateral decubitus position. However, traditional skin traction devices struggle to maintain consistent local pressure regulation. To address this limitation, we introduce a constant-pressure sleeve equipped with a pneumatic control and feedback system.
